EHMT 100
INTRODUCTION TO ENVIRONMENTAL TECHNOLOGY
4 Units
Emphasizes discussions of human impacts on the natural environment, environmental science and technology, and important environmental regulations. Presents the history of environmental pollution and focuses on legislation, environmental effects, waste treatment techniques , and pollution prevention measures. Includes an introduction to the scientific method using water quality analyses. [D; CSU]

EHMT 150
WASTE MANAGEMENT APPLICATIONS
4 Units
[Recommended Preparation: EHMT 100 and CHEM 100, or equivalent.] Overview of hazardous waste, air pollution, wastewater regulations for industrial facilities, and abandoned waste sites. Emphasis on generator compliance, site investigation and remediation, permitting, and waste identification. The laboratory provides hands-on application of a hazardous waste manifest, preparation, storage container management, sampling, and waste compatibility determination. [D; CSU]

EHMT 230
SAFETY AND EMERGENCY RESPONSE
4 Units
[Recommended Preparation: EHMT 130 or equivalent.] Topics include hazard analysis, contingency planning, use and selection of PPE, site-control and evaluation, handling drums and containers, field sampling and monitoring, proper use of instruments, incident response planning, and field exercises in the use of APR and SCBA. This satisfies the requirements for generalized employee training under OSHA (1910.120). [D; CSU]

EHMT 260
OCCUPATIONAL SAFETY
3 Units
[Recommended Preparation: EHMT 100 and 130, or equivalent.] Covers the laws and regulations pertaining to industrial occupational safety, the history of occupational safety leading to current legislation, and the development of the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A). Students will gain a working knowledge of Worker's Compensation and benefits laws, coupled with personal factors in safety, product safety and liability, and monitoring hazards in the workplace. [D; CSU]
